LOC MEMBERS
Eduardo Verdu: LOC chair, T.E.P. and family therapist, is one of the main teachers and responsible for the curriculums at The Norwegian Moreno Institute. Eduardo teaches extensively throughout Europe and is sitting on the board of FEPTO, PIfE and Nordic Board of examiners.

Melinda Meyer: holds a PhD. and M.A. in Expressive Arts. She is a Psychodrama Director and Bioenergetic therapist and the leader of The Norwegian Institute of Expressive Art Therapy and Communication NIKUT.
Arne Husjord: TEP is one of the main teachers at the Norwegian Moreno Institute. He is a trained teacher and actor. For the last four years he has been working with hooligans in "Pøbelprosjektet", a program motivating dropouts to get a job or go back to school.
Torill Johnsen: Director of Psychodrama C.P. and one of the main teachers at NIKUT.
Klaus Owesen-Lein: our economist and responsible for the budget and the accounting. Klaus is also educated in psychodrama. He holds track of the economy in both the Norwegian Psychodrama Association and in The Norwegian Association of Psychotherapy (NFP). He was also responsible for the budget and accounting at NFP’s Scandinavian Conference for Psychotherapy in Oslo in 2011.
Carina Holandsli: LOC secretary, Director of Psychodrama C.P. and now training for T.E.P. She is a teacher and supervisor at the Norwegian Moreno Institute. In addition, she runs her own treatment centre for addictions and co dependence.
